Browse Source

Merge 1f72db8efa into 13f012fb81

pull/3492/merge
Yasuhiro ABE 4 days ago committed by GitHub
parent
commit
2b6643f77f
No known key found for this signature in database
GPG Key ID: B5690EEEBB952194
  1. 6
      server/handlers.go

6
server/handlers.go

@ -1027,7 +1027,11 @@ func (s *Server) calculateCodeChallenge(codeVerifier, codeChallengeMethod string
func (s *Server) handleAuthCode(w http.ResponseWriter, r *http.Request, client storage.Client) {
ctx := r.Context()
code := r.PostFormValue("code")
redirectURI := r.PostFormValue("redirect_uri")
redirectURI, err := url.QueryUnescape(r.PostFormValue("redirect_uri"))
if err != nil {
s.tokenErrHelper(w, errInvalidRequest, "No redirect_uri provided.", http.StatusBadRequest)
return
}
if code == "" {
s.tokenErrHelper(w, errInvalidRequest, `Required param: code.`, http.StatusBadRequest)

Loading…
Cancel
Save